WebPartial anomalous pulmonary venous return (PAPVR) is a rare form of congenital heart disease (congenital means you’re born with it). It affects the flow of oxygen-rich blood … WebJun 1, 2024 · Partial anomalous pulmonary venous return (PAPVR) is a congenital condition that occurs due to the failure of regression of primitive lung drainage. As a result, one or more, but not all, of the pulmonary veins drain directly into the right atrium or indirectly through a systemic vein.
WebConclusions: PAPVR is a rare congenital cardiac pathology which should be suspected in case of unexplained right chambers enlargement. CMR imaging allows an accurate anatomic and functional definition of this pathology and associated abnormalities. WebMar 5, 2024 · PAPVR is a congenital heart disease resulting from the failure of pulmonary veins to establish a connection with the left atrium. WebAnomalous Pulmonary Venous Return (TAPVR or PAPVR) Total anomalous pulmonary venous return (TAPVR) is a heart defect where all (total) of the pulmonary veins do not connect to the left atrium. The pulmonary veins are four blood vessels that bring blood from the lungs to the left atrium (upper chamber) of the heart. Partial anomalous pulmonary ...
